This bench offers several ... WebIncline bench had a 58.5-62.6% lower triceps activation than both the flat and decline bench. And, interestingly, incline elicited a 48.3-68.7% greater biceps activation than flat or decline. (1) Source: The Effects of the Bench Press Variations in Competitive Athletes on Muscle Activity and Performance Why does this all matter?

WebApr 1, 2024 · The higher the incline of the bench, the higher the anterior deltoid activation (55+ degrees). During the incline bench, tricep activation is reduced by 50% when compared with flat and decline variations.
